Будни техподдержки

Mar 23, 2015 13:51

Обратился за помощью клиент, который у нас не просто подписан на пачку лицензий, а ещё и на платной техподдержке ( Read more... )

erlyvideo, erlang, flussonic

Leave a comment

Comments 9

jakobz March 23 2015, 12:48:16 UTC
А не думали какую-нибудь штуку вроде "меня с одного IP лупят и я от этого падаю, дай-ка его отключу"?

Reply

levgem March 23 2015, 12:54:21 UTC
одна из таких мыслей была. Типа не давать на одной сессии больше 2-3 одновременных запросов или как-то ещё отлавливать подобные вещи.

Но видишь, вылечили проблему и ушел очередной повод упасть.

Reply


rustler2000 March 23 2015, 13:56:03 UTC
Не плохой STB :)
Я наблюдал девайсы которым пофигу чей DHCP ACK :D
Умеют же китайцы люди делать :D

Reply

levgem March 23 2015, 13:57:30 UTC
Это ещё че. У нас тут такое чудо случилось. Один программист натолкнулся на камеру, которая шлет по UDP и без явного TEARDOWN не прекращает поток даже если прервать RTSP сессию.

Соответственно, идентификатор сессии потеряли, а UDP так и льется. И так 5 раз 5 мегабитный поток.

Reply

rustler2000 March 25 2015, 09:33:38 UTC
Ахаха - и на ICMP судя повсему пофигу?

Reply

levgem March 25 2015, 10:33:09 UTC
Конечно! Неужели ты думаешь, что авторы такого кода следят за результатом udp send?

Reply


kurilka March 23 2015, 20:07:49 UTC
у нас был похожий кусок, хотя не настолько было всё мрачно, но получили хорошую прибавку к пенсии переведя на похожий код плюс и сэкономили ещё пару копеек на переиспользовании общих кусков аля https://github.com/ninenines/cowboy/blob/master/src/cowboy_clock.erl#L106
io_lib:format/2 не сильно шустрый, факт.

Reply


Leave a comment

Up